A portable ramp for wheelchairs is a great way to assist those with mobility problems enter or leave buildings, homes automobiles, and more. These ramps are portable, lightweight and foldable which makes them an ideal option for anyone on the move. They can be used to bridge over curbs and steps giving gardhom wheelchair ramps users more freedom and permitting them to explore the world around them.

There are many different kinds of portable ramps available that range from single-fold to bariatric. Each type of ramp has its own advantages and disadvantages which is why it's essential to choose the right one for your needs. For instance, single-fold ramps are the most popular choice because they're flexible and easy to use. They are perfect to bridge gaps that are small and offer great stability over longer distances.

Another popular type of portable ramp is the suitcase ramp. These ramps are typically around four feet long and support up to 800 pounds. These ramps are a great option for bridging narrow wheelchair ramp staircases since they can be folded down and put directly on top of the stairs. The ramps for suitcases don't meet ADA standards, so you should only use them for personal use.

Other types of ramps for wheelchairs include single-fold tri-fold, bifold and single-fold ramps. Each has its own unique benefit, but all of them are convenient to carry and suitable for a wide range of wheel sizes and capacities. Aluminum is the most popular material, as it offers durability and reliability. Other materials include rubber and foam which can help reduce the weight of the ramp and offer the most comfortable ride.

The ramp should also be able support the weight of both the user and the mobility device. It's also important to choose an accessible ramp that's compatible with the surface you're putting it on. If you're unsure about the kind of ramp that's best for your requirements, consult a healthcare professional or an accessibility expert for guidance.

Modular ramps can be easily adjusted to meet any accessibility requirements for wheelchairs. They are made from lightweight aluminum and can be found in a variety of sizes. Threshold ramps help users to cross the threshold of doors. They are generally simpler to install than permanent ADA-compliant ramps and do not require approval from a building permit. They're also portable, which means they can be dismantled and relocated to a new location if necessary.

You can combine them to create a ramp designed specifically for your home or business. They can be designed to accommodate handicap accessibility for businesses to be in compliance with ADA or OSHA requirements. They are also a great option for homeowners who want to replace their existing ramp. They are simple to put together and can be made to be used by children on wheelchairs or scooters.

Residential modular ramps are also an excellent choice for homeowners looking to remodel their homes without making structural changes. They can be installed anywhere, whether it is asphalt, concrete, or grass. These ramps can be purchased at home improvement stores or on the internet and are extremely simple to put together. Modular ramps are also very durable and can be used for long durations of time.

A threshold ramp can be an easy and cost-effective solution to make it easier for wheelchair users to maneuver ramps, landings that are raised and curbs. The ramps are available in a variety of sizes and designs. They provide an easy transition to smaller steps, allowing wheelchair users and other aids to mobility to get over the obstacle with ease. They are accessible in both portable and modular designs, and can easily be transferred to other locations as needed.

The first step to selecting the best ramp is to identify the obstruction and determining its slope. Then, the ramp can be designed to meet the needs of the user and environment. A ramp for a curb for instance, may need to meet the ADA standard which is 12" of ramp for every 1" of rise. However it is possible that a smaller ramp will be needed for an entranceway.

The duration of use is important to consider. If the ramp is going to be used frequently, a permanent one might be more appropriate than a portable one. Also when the ramp is being purchased to help a loved one who is disabled home, it could be better to get a permanent ramp than a portable ramp that could be lost or stolen.

Many people who use scooters or wheelchairs need a ramp in order to get into their homes or other buildings. These ramps enable them to overcome obstacles like curbs or steps. They are able to be modular or portable and can also include traction surfaces that decrease the risk of falling. They can also be constructed out of various materials to suit a range of requirements and environments. Before selecting a ramp to accommodate a wheelchair, users should be aware of their options and identify their requirements.

Modular aluminum ramps can be a flexible option for both home and community use. They are simple to modify and come in a variety of customized configurations. They can be removed without causing harm to the structure, making them an excellent option for those who require temporary access solutions. The surface options are varied from textured grit to punch plates with traction that are heavy-duty and manufactured grip.

Threshold Ramps are metal or rubber ramps that are placed against the lip of the threshold of a doorway to allow mobility devices easy access. They are usually utilized in residential areas where doors that are raised pose challenges for wheelchairs, but they are also found in commercial and government spaces. These ramps are typically shorter than other ramps for wheelchairs, however they can be modified to meet the specific needs of users and accommodate a wide range of mobility devices.

A suitcase ramp can fold down to fit into the back of a car or under a set a stairs. It comes with handles for easy transportation and comes in various lengths to accommodate walkers, wheelchairs and other mobility equipment. It's not intended for long-term use and isn't ADA-compliant, but it can be a good option for emergency or short-term use.

Before purchasing an used ramp for wheelchairs, it is important to assess the quality and condition of the equipment. It is also necessary to consider ongoing maintenance requirements. For instance, if the ramp is going to be exposed to rain and snow, it should be inspected for corrosion and damage every season. Also the slope of the ramp must be taken into consideration, as it will affect its design and installation requirements, and also its capacity to accommodate different mobility devices.
